Transaction 63e76ae1d5b75e321250cddbcf7e865beed64ab5bd325e7243b2e520193fd314
1 Input
1 Output
-
63e76ae1d5b75e321250cddbcf7e865beed64ab5bd325e7243b2e520193fd314:0
- value
- 212820
- script pubkey
- OP_0 OP_PUSHBYTES_20 344bdcbbf288817ad0d285278d39d1c33651e0ba
- address
- bc1qx39aewlj3zqh45xjs5nc6ww3cvm9rc9673ymkh